📰 What Happened

Researchers have detected hundreds of seismic events beneath Antarctica's Thwaites Glacier, indicating increased glacial activity linked to climate change. This activity suggests that changing ocean conditions may be destabilizing the ice.

  • 245 seismic events detected near the marine edge of Thwaites Glacier.
  • Increased glacial earthquakes are associated with faster ice flow toward the ocean.

📚 Background

Thwaites Glacier is known as the 'Doomsday Glacier' due to its potential to significantly raise sea levels. Understanding its dynamics is crucial for predicting climate change impacts.

Hundreds of previously overlooked seismic events have been detected beneath Antarctica, including 245 near the marine edge of the Thwaites Glacier. Many appear to be glacial earthquakes caused when huge icebergs break off, capsize, and collide with the glacier. The surge in activity coincided with a period when Thwaites was flowing faster toward the ocean, hinting that changing ocean conditions may be destabilizing the ice.
